Finally, we also kicked off the second half of the year with a bang – our very first Study Tour with LEAN FORUM NORDVEST. Picture this: Newcastle-Upon-Tyne (the birthplace of access2growth), a cross-cultural expertise exchange, with Norwegian delegates in the mix, all delving into the secrets of 'Sustaining Lean.' It was a unique experience, one that set the tone for the rest of our adventures.

The best part of planning the study tour was it gave us the opportunity to reconnect with some old friends and outstanding companies. With "Sustaining Lean" as our theme, we were able to discuss our belief that it's more than just about techniques, training, or development, it's a nuanced challenge and there's no one-size-fits-all solution! We caught up with Frank Walsh, a giant in UK Lean development, and also spent time at Ebac with John Elliott, the founder and chairman known in the North East as the Geordie James Dyson! We also extended our exploration to Paragon Customer Communications, Sunderland and Essity, Prudhoe, both of who graciously hosted us, enhancing our overall experience with their knowledge and expertise. To top it off, some of the brilliant speakers from these sites joined us, delivering insightful talks including Steve Pollard and Roger Turvey from Paragon, and Tony Richards and Clare Stewart from Essity.
